Anne Morrissey is the Executive Vice President and Chief Operating Officer for the AmeriHealth Mercy Family of Companies. In this role, she is responsible for the company's growth and has corporate oversight of all aspects of health plan operations in Pennsylvania, Kentucky, South Carolina, Indiana, and the Corporate Chief Medical Office.
Before her current role, Ms. Morrissey was AmeriHealth Mercy’s Chief Operating Officer and President of Pennsylvania Managed Care, which includes the five counties in Southeast Pennsylvania, the Lehigh/Capital zone, and Community Behavioral HealthCare Network of Pennsylvania, AmeriHealth Mercy's recently acquired behavioral health company in Harrisburg. Under her leadership, these health plans served 5.3 million lives.
Prior to joining AmeriHealth Mercy, Ms. Morrissey spent 14 years with CNA Insurance Company, a multi-line insurer based in Chicago, Illinois. She began with a subsidiary of CNA that served their federal programs in Rockville, Maryland, and progressed through the organization to Vice President of Operations.
She currently serves on the boards of Community Behavioral HealthCare Network of Pennsylvania, Greater Philadelphia Urban Affairs Coalition, and the Economy League of Greater Philadelphia.
Ms. Morrissey is a professional registered nurse, and she received her degree from the Washington Hospital Center School of Nursing in affiliation with American University in Washington, DC. |
